Project Description
In 1989, the Government of Thailand decided to improve the nationwide rail network. One important network expansion was the Bua Yai-Mukdahan-Nakhon Phanom line on the GMS EWEC. Circumstances later resulted in the need for a feasibility study on the construction of a new railway line that would be integrated into the EWEC. This new, updated study was significant because it represented one of the milestones of rail infrastructure expansion in the EWEC. The study showed that this proposed route should be built as a doubling track on the new alignment for the Baan Pai (Khon Kaen)-Mahasarakham-Roi Et-Mukdahan-Nakhon Phanom line. For the time being, the State Railway of Thailand is carrying out a detailed design study on the new route alignment, which will be able to link with the Thai-Lao Friendship Bridge No. 2, in Mukdahan, and the Thai-Lao Friendship Bridge No.3, in Nakhon Phanom.
Progress (as of March 2021)
Proposed. The F/S and detailed design were completed The cabinet approved the project on 28 May 2019. The project is awaiting Council of State approval of the Royal Decree and preparing the documents for bidding.
